Despite the great successes in antiretroviral therapy (ART) in reducing HIV-associated mortality, treatment is life long and there is no cure. The major barrier to a cure for HIV is the persistence of long lived latently infected cells on ART. Over the next five years I will discover, develop, optimise and evaluate novel interventions to eliminate latently infected cells, long lived infected cells in the liver and enhance HIV-specific immunity through immunotherapy.

Hepatitis C is one of the most common notifiable infectious diseases in Australia with 200,000 infected individuals and 10,000 new infections each year. Treatments currently available for hepatitis C are effective but also associated with significant side effects and expensive. The economic and health burden of hepatitis C infection and the high costs of emerging antiviral therapies makes the development of an effective vaccine for HCV imperative.
